Romania ponders converting military airbase near Bucharest into military and civil airport.

Local authorities in Buz?u aim to convert the nearby military airbase Boboc, 117 km northeast of Bucharest, into a secondary airport with dual military and civil use. The final decision will be based on Romania's security interests and requires multiple permits, the Ministry of Defence said, (…)
